DIRECTORS WHO EXPLORE THIS
Wes Anderson → USA

His films consistently feature anthropomorphic animals as protagonists, most notably in 'Fantastic Mr. Fox' and 'Isle of Dogs', exploring their human-like societies and emotions.

Hayao Miyazaki → Japan

His Studio Ghibli masterpieces like 'Spirited Away' and 'Princess Mononoke' deeply explore the blurred boundaries between human and animal/creature worlds through richly anthropomorphic characters.

Mamoru Hosoda → Japan

Films like 'The Wolf Children' and 'Belle' examine the intersection of human and animal identities, exploring what it means for creatures to navigate both worlds simultaneously.
